Projection Methods First Angle Vs Third Angle Pdf Thus, since engineering and technology depend on exact size and shape descriptions for design, the best approach is to use the parallel projection technique (orthographic projection) to create multi view drawings where each view shows only two of the three dimensions (width, height, depth). These methods are fundamental to engineering drawings, as they provide the means to communicate complex shapes, dimensions, and spatial relationships in a clear and interpretable manner.
Projection Methods In Engineering Drawing Basically, there are three types of projection but in mechanical engineering drawing, we use commonly two types of projection. orthographic projection, also known as "multiview projection," is the most common method for creating two dimensional representations of three dimensional objects. Either first angle projection or third angle projection are used for engineering drawing. second angle projection and fourth angle projections are not used since the drawing becomes complicated. Projection • it is the process of converting a 3d object into a 2d object. it is also defined as mapping or transformation of the object in projection plane or view plane.
